Collectors here commonly seek rare holo cards with vibrant foils, first edition prints prized for their rarity, and promotional cards released during special events or limited distribution runs. Beloved characters such as Goku, Vegeta, and Broly continue to drive interest. Graded cards have gained traction, reflecting a trend toward verified collectibles with long-term value.
Condition is key, with professional grades boosting confidence and selling price. Scarcity—especially with first editions and limited promos—impacts perceived worth. Popularity of the featured character and collector demand influence prices, as do recent sales figures and availability levels within local and broader markets.
